IronNet, Inc. (IRNT) was a cybersecurity company that completed its de-SPAC merger with LGL Systems Acquisition Corp., sponsored by LGL Group, Inc., in August 2021. The SPAC conducted its IPO in 2020, targeting the technology and defense cybersecurity sector. IronNet was co-founded by retired General Keith Alexander, former director of the NSA, and offered collective defense cybersecurity solutions to enterprise and government clients. The company filed for Chapter 7 bankruptcy in October 2023, ceased operations, and entered a court-supervised wind-down.
